Revenue vs. Profit: The Critical Distinction

High revenue can be deceptive. It is entirely possible for a property to bring in A$80,000 annually while the owner is actually losing money. This happens when the 'Cost of Goods Sold' (COGS), which includes linen turnover, cleaning supplies, and guest consumables, exceeds the margins. To ensure your growth does not kill your profit, you must track every cent. If your higher revenue is driven by low-cost, high-wear bookings, you might find your maintenance costs skyrocketing. A sustainable model balances premium pricing with efficient operations to keep your margins healthy.

The Three Levers for Driving Higher Revenue in 2026

To achieve higher revenue in 2026, you've got to master three specific levers. These aren't just abstract ideas; they're the mechanics of a profitable short-term rental business. Successful property managers often rely on fundamental revenue growth strategies to ensure their cleaning costs translate into guest satisfaction and higher booking rates. By focusing on volume, value, and frequency, you move from simply surviving to dominating the local market.

  • Increasing customer volume: The Geelong corridor is expanding rapidly. With the City of Greater Geelong predicting a population of over 393,000 by 2041, new holiday rentals are appearing in suburbs like Armstrong Creek and Charlemont. Finding new clients in these growth zones is the first step to scaling.

  • Increasing transaction value: This is about your Average Transaction Value (ATV). Instead of accepting a standard A$180 clean, you look for ways to provide more value that justifies a A$250 or A$300 invoice.

  • Increasing purchase frequency: One-off cleans are expensive to acquire. Turning a single booking into a recurring weekly or fortnightly service creates a predictable revenue stream that stabilizes your cash flow.

You can't manage what you don't measure. Tracking your revenue growth rate monthly helps identify seasonal dips before they become crises. In the Geelong region, where tourism peaks in January and dips in July, knowing your ATV allows you to adjust your pricing strategies to maintain higher revenue even during the quieter winter months on the Bellarine Peninsula.

Upselling and Bundling Strategies

Moving from a standard residential clean to a specialized Airbnb deep clean is a powerful way to boost margins. High-margin bolt-on services like professional oven cleaning (typically A$60 to A$95) or exterior window washing provide immediate value. Creating service bundles that include linen hire, restocking of local artisan hampers, and high-pressure patio cleaning solves multiple problems for busy property managers. It's about being a total solution provider rather than just a cleaner.

Why High-Value Niches Outperform General Services

Many cleaning businesses fall into the 'Generalist Trap' by offering standard domestic services at a flat hourly rate. This approach creates a ceiling on your earnings. When you compete solely on price, you're constantly undercut by hobbyist cleaners. To achieve higher revenue, you must pivot toward high-stakes, specialized services where the client's primary concern is the result, not the cost. Maid for Geelong focuses on these high-value niches because they reward precision and reliability over speed. In the Surf Coast market, where luxury holiday rentals and premium residential properties are the norm, specialized expertise is a major asset. A standard house clean in Torquay might fetch A$45 per hour. However, a specialized mould remediation or high-pressure outdoor clean can command A$90 to A$120 per hour because the technical skill required is higher. Property owners in 3228 and 3217 postcodes prioritize their assets' longevity. They'll pay a premium for a trusted local professional who understands the specific challenges of coastal salt air and high-traffic holiday use.

Consider the financial difference in service types. A routine weekly clean is a low-friction service, but it's also the first thing cut during a budget squeeze. Conversely, high-stakes cleaning is non-negotiable. If a tenant doesn't get a professional clean, they lose their bond. If a builder doesn't get a handover clean, the settlement is delayed. By positioning yourself as the solution to these critical problems, you move away from being a commodity and become an essential partner.

The End of Lease & Bond Back Advantage

Tenants and property managers in Geelong prioritize results because the financial stakes are high. With the average weekly rent in Geelong sitting at A$530 as of December 2023, a tenant's bond often exceeds A$2,100. We justify our premium fees by providing a 100% Bond Back guarantee. This removes the stress for the tenant. We streamline these high-intensity cleans using checklists that mirror the requirements of major local agencies like McGrath or Ray White, ensuring we capture every detail from tracks to light fittings.

Post-Construction: Tapping into the Geelong Building Boom

The Armstrong Creek and Mt Duneed growth corridors have seen over 1,200 new lot releases in a single year. This building boom creates a massive demand for 'Builders Cleans'. These aren't standard tidies; they require removing grout haze, paint flecks, and fine construction dust. Because these tasks require industrial equipment and specific safety certifications, they command a significant premium. Securing a contract with a regional developer ensures consistent, high-volume work that contributes to higher revenue month after month.

Specialization also allows for better operational efficiency. When you perform the same high-value service repeatedly, your team becomes faster without sacrificing quality. This means your effective hourly rate increases even if your package price remains stable. A team that masters the specific requirements of a Geelong West heritage home restoration clean can complete the job 25% faster than a generalist, directly boosting your profit margins.

  • Expertise: Specialized tools for silicone removal and window scraping.

  • Reliability: Meeting strict handover deadlines for new builds.

  • Authority: Providing documentation that satisfies property manager inspections.

Maximising Airbnb Revenue: A Local Surf Coast Strategy

The Surf Coast and Bellarine Peninsula tourism markets operate on a distinct, high-intensity calendar. Data from Great Ocean Road Regional Tourism indicates that peak summer occupancy in towns like Torquay and Barwon Heads often hits 95% during the January school holiday period. This surge requires a strategic approach that goes beyond simple tidying. You aren't just cleaning a house; you're preparing a high-performance hospitality asset for its next guest. Success in this competitive local market relies on understanding these seasonal ebbs and flows to capture every possible booking dollar.

Professional turnover is an investment that pays dividends through improved visibility. Properties that maintain a 4.9-star cleanliness rating can command nightly rates up to 22% higher than those with a 4.2-star average. Your ability to secure higher revenue depends on being "Guest Ready" every single time a new group arrives. This means the property isn't just clean; it's pristine, staged, and welcoming. Guests who walk into a spotless home are 35% more likely to leave a positive review, which is the engine that drives the Airbnb algorithm.

Optimising Turnover for High Frequency

Peak periods in Jan Juc or Ocean Grove often result in back-to-back bookings. You'll frequently face a strict four-hour window between a 10:00 AM checkout and a 2:00 PM check-in. Maid for Geelong specialists manage this pressure by using systematic checklists that guarantee a 5-star finish every time. Cleanliness is a primary ranking factor for the Airbnb search algorithm. Consistent high marks ensure your listing appears on the first page of search results, leading to the higher revenue you expect from a premium coastal property.

Management Services as a Revenue Multiplier

Transitioning from a basic cleaning schedule to a full management model changes your financial trajectory. Management fees in the Geelong and Surf Coast region typically range from 15% to 25% of the gross booking value. For high-net-worth owners, this "hands-off" approach is a massive time-saver. It shifts the focus from daily chores to long-term asset growth. Professional managers handle guest communication and pricing optimisations, ensuring your nightly rates reflect real-time demand during events like the Cadel Evans Great Ocean Road Race.

Frequently Asked Questions

How can I increase my business revenue without raising prices?

You can boost your income by increasing your occupancy rates and offering value-added services to your guests. For example, offering a late checkout for an extra A$55 or providing a local Geelong produce hamper for A$80 can improve your bottom line immediately. Data from 2024 shows that listings with professional photos and high cleanliness scores see 24% more bookings throughout the year.

Is it better to lower costs or increase revenue for better profit?

Increasing revenue is more sustainable for long-term growth, even though managing costs is still vital for every owner. While cutting expenses might save you 8% on supplies, focusing on higher revenue through premium service offerings can grow your profit margins by 22% or more. Investing in quality, like a trusted Geelong professional home cleaner, reduces the risk of costly refunds or negative reviews.

What are the best high-revenue niches in the Geelong property market?

Short-stay holiday rentals in East Geelong and the Waterfront currently offer the highest returns for investors. According to 2024 market data, properties near the Geelong Botanic Gardens or the hospital precinct command a 15% premium over standard residential leases. Luxury corporate rentals for professionals visiting the Geelong Port also generate consistent, high-value income compared to traditional long-term tenancies.

How does professional cleaning help Airbnb hosts earn more?

Professional cleaning allows you to charge a higher cleaning fee and increases your nightly rate through better search visibility. When guests see a picture perfect home in reviews, they're willing to pay a premium. Properties maintained by a professional service often secure the Guest Favourite badge on Airbnb, which can result in a 12% increase in annual income for local hosts.

Why is recurring revenue more valuable than one-off sales?

Recurring revenue provides predictable cash flow and reduces the cost of acquiring new customers by 5 times. For a service business, having a base of 40 monthly subscribers is much more stable than chasing 80 individual leads every month. This stability allows you to plan upgrades and hire staff with confidence. How often should I review my service pricing to ensure growth?

You should review your pricing every 6 months to stay aligned with Australian inflation and local market demand. Between June 2023 and June 2024, the Consumer Price Index rose by 3.8%, making regular adjustments necessary to protect your margins. Check your competitors' rates in the Geelong area twice a year to ensure your 5-star service remains competitively priced while reflecting your actual expertise.

What is a good revenue growth rate for a service business in 2026?

A healthy annual growth rate for a local service business in 2026 is between 15% and 25%. Reaching this target requires a mix of new client acquisition and maximizing the value of your existing accounts. By focusing on higher revenue strategies like upselling deep cleans or window washing, businesses can outpace the projected 3% economic growth rate while maintaining a manageable workload.
